Résumé : Introduction
1. Globalization or Imperialism?
2. Globalization: A Critical Analysis
3. Globalization as Ideology
4. Capitalism at the End of the Millennium
5. The Labyrinth of Privatization
6. Democracy and Capitalism: An Uneasy Relationship
7. Cooperation for Development
8. NGOs in the Service of Imperialism
9. US Empire and Narco-Capitalism
10. The Politics of US Hegemony: Right-wing Strategy in Practice
11. Socialism in an Age of Imperialism

Henry Veltmeyer is Professor of Development Studies at Saint Mary's University (Canada) and at the Universidad Aut?noma de Zacatecas (Mexico). He is author, co-author and editor of over forty books on issues regarding Latin American and world development, including Critical Development Studies: Tools for Change, The Cuban Revolution as Socialist Human Development, and Development in an Era of Neoliberal Globalization. Books co-authored with James Petras include Unmasking Globalization, System in Crisis, and What's Left in Latin America.
James Petras is Professor Emeritus of Sociology at Binghampton University and Adjunct Professor in International Development Studies at Saint Mary's University (Canada). He is the author and co-author of over sixty books and numerous other writings on the dynamics of world affairs and Latin American development, including Unmasking Globalization, Social Movements and the State, Multinationals on Trial, What's Left in Latin America, and Social Movements in Latin America. Sommaire: James Petras is emeritus professor of sociology at Binghamton University, New York. He is author of over 30 books on Latin American and world affairs, including Poverty and Democracy in Chile (1997) and The Dynamics of Social Change in Latin America (2000).
Henry Veltmeyer is professor of sociology and international studies at Saint Mary's University, Halifax, Canada and adjunct professor of political science at the Universidad Autonoma de Zacatecas, Mexico. He is author of numerous scholarly articles and books on Canadian political economy and Latin American development, including Neoliberalism and Class Conflict in Latin America (1997) and The Labyrinth of Latin American Development (1999).
